Staff then had to cancel orders manually, which eroded trust. Going forward, all cutoff checks must use kitchen-local time, and any override requires a shift lead's approval logged in the system. New team members should read the complete cutoff policy, which is maintained on the internal page below.

operations page: https://confluence.lumicsys.internal/projects/display/projects/display

Subject: DR drill recap — Farewharf shipping-fee rules engine. Future maintainers: during Tuesday's drill we failed over the rules engine to the Copperdale standby and replayed the fee-rule changelog from the sealed archive. Replay took 11 minutes; zone surcharges re-evaluated cleanly, but the flat-rate overrides required a manual archive unlock. Document any new rule families before the next drill so the archive manifest stays current. The archive unlock step prompts for the passphrase recorded below.

vault phrase of kajef-tafog = wenox-briix

## CI Note — ParcelPing Webhook Flakes

Hey, welcome aboard! If the ParcelPing webhook suite goes red on your first few runs, don't panic — it's usually the mock carrier emulator booting slower than the test harness expects. Bump the readiness timeout in the pipeline config rather than adding sleeps, and rerun. If it fails twice with the same signature mismatch error, that's a real bug, so flag it in the contractor channel. When you do, quote the token printed below.

pipeline stamp: htk21_cc68b8e00e3cb5ca75ae8

## v2.8.1 — Key rotation

Heads up, plugin folks: we rotated the signing key for GiftStub, our donation-receipt mailer, after the old one hit its expiry date. Nothing dramatic happened — just routine hygiene. If your plugin verifies receipt payloads from GiftStub, you'll need to swap in the new public key before Friday, or verification will start failing silently. The new key you should pin is below.

deploy key for kahag-kagaf: bky9_uLYdkfG6Z